This study aims to determine the effects of the Emotional Freedom Technique applied before exams on coping with stress and anxiety.

Full description

This experimental randomized controlled trial assigned participants to two groups: the EFT Group (n=31) and the Breathing Group (n=31). Each group received two intervention sessions, held one week apart, prior to the midterm exams. Final assessments were conducted one week after the exams. Data collection tools included the Visual Analog Scale for Anxiety to measure anxiety levels, and the Coping Styles with Stress Scale.
